walgreen's

  1. Melanie

    The Theranos Deception - 60 Minutes Report

    I watched this last night. "Pathological liar." The Theranos Deception How a company with a blood-testing machine that could never perform as touted went from billion-dollar baby to complete bust
Back
Top Bottom